Stephen Springer Obituary

SPRINGER, STEPHEN J.
76, of Lee Ann Drive, Barrington, died peacefully on March 26, 2021 at Massachusetts General Hospital, Boston, MA after a courageous 8 month battle with stomach cancer. He was the beloved husband of Virginia M. McGinn.
Born in Providence, a son of the late Harold and Lily (Gaskell) Springer, he lived in Barrington for 10 years previously residing in Chepachet.
Mr. Springer was a Police Officer for the Providence Police Department for 35 years before retiring as a Detective. He then joined the Rhode Island Office of the Attorney General as an Inspector from 2004-2017. He received numerous awards during his career, including the Medal of Valor (1984), The Rhode Island Justice Assistance "Neil Houston Award" (2001) and Rhode Island Criminal Justice Hall of Fame (2018).
He was a member of the Fraternal Order Police and Hopkinton Country Club. A renaissance man, he could restore antique cars and bicycles, craft beautiful woodwork and recount fascinating stories from decades earlier with a remarkable recall for details. He was a voracious reader of World War II history, a surprisingly gifted poet and loving "dad" to Springerdoodle Darcy.
Besides his wife, he is survived by two sisters, Nancy Ellen Russen (Herbert) of Cranston and Phyllis Ventura (David) of Tiverton and many nieces and nephews. He was the brother of the late Harold "Buddy" Springer.
